| Condition | Quoted from the call, or the rule behind it |
|---|---|
| Consortium size | Not quoted from this call — Innovation Actions under the Horizon Europe rules are at least three independent legal entities from three different Member States or Associated Countries, at least one established in a Member State. |
| Funding rate | The funding rate is 60% of the eligible costs, except for non-profit legal entities where the funding rate is up to 100% of the total eligible costs. |
